Types of Refrigerators
Refrigerators come in different styles and setups, each dealing with various requirements and preferences. Below is an overview of the most common kinds of fridges available on the marketplace today.
Kind of RefrigeratorDescriptionTop-FreezerThis is the timeless fridge design where the freezer compartment is located on top. It is usually the most inexpensive choice, making it popular for budget-conscious consumers.Bottom-FreezerIn this design, the freezer is located at the bottom, allowing easy access to fresh items at eye level. This type typically includes pull-out drawers for easier organization.Side-by-SideThis design has the freezer and refrigerator compartments set up vertically next to each other. It supplies simple access to both sections and typically includes water and ice dispensers.French DoorCombining the benefits of a bottom-freezer style with broad doors on the refrigerator section, French door fridges use sufficient area and flexibility, making them perfect for big families.CompactAlso called mini-fridges, these smaller units are ideal for dormitory rooms, workplaces, or as secondary refrigerators in homes. They have limited storage but are energy-efficient.Smart RefrigeratorsGeared up with smart technology, these fridges use features such as touch screens, internet connectivity, and app controls. Think about models with low operational sound, particularly if the kitchen area is open to the living area.Maintenance Tips for Refrigerators
Appropriate upkeep can prolong the life of a refrigerator and make sure optimum efficiency. Here are some helpful maintenance pointers:

Regular Cleaning:
Clean the interior and outside surfaces of the fridge with moderate soap and water a minimum of when a month.Remove spills instantly to prevent smells and bacteria development.
Temperature Settings:
Maintain your refrigerator at a temperature between 35 ° F to 38 ° F and the freezer at 0 ° F for optimum food preservation.
Check Door Seals:
Inspect the door seals periodically for fractures or tears. A defective seal can lead to energy loss and increased electrical energy costs.
Defrost Regularly:
For manual defrost models, defrost the freezer when ice develops to decrease the home appliance's work.
Condenser Coils:
Clean the condenser coils at the back or underneath the refrigerator every six months to enhance performance.
Keep it Level:
